Chetan Hansraj might just make a quick exit from the television grind. After doing a special appearance in Raj Kaushal's Anthony Kaun Hai, the light-eyed actor has landed a plum role in Pawan Kaul's next project, also starring Dino Morea in the lead.
The film is a romantic thriller and according to Kaul, will be a launch-pad for model Sheetal Menon. To be produced by Nari Hira, the director hopes to set the ball rolling in August. Unlike his last film Sshhh (starring Tanisha, Dino Morea and Karran Nathh), which was a teenage slasher-flick, Kaul is now focusing on a mature drama.
Says Kaul, "It's called Bhram and this time, I have whipped up an intense love story. Just like any bachelor working in a plush office, Dino and Chetan bond well and share common interests in the film. But there are other strong elements, too, that I can't reveal."
Morea will be seen romancing the PYTs, while Hansraj plays the brooding macho man who comes to his friend's rescue when Morea becomes a victim of circumstances.

When quizzed about the role, Hansraj says he's happy about playing a positive character. "It's very different from what the audience has seen me doing until now. This is an out-and-out positive character." He is also excited about working with Dino. "It will be interesting. I have known him since the Gladrags days," he says.
Nevertheless, Hansraj continues to be the director's blue-eyed boy. Talking about his association with the actor, Kaul says, "I've known Chetan from the day when I was directing the television series Sshhh… Koi Hai. I was aware of his potential and that's why I cast him. Later, Ekta Kapoor picked him up for her soaps." Chetan shares the same feelings. "The fact that I have worked with Pawanji before, on television, made things easier for me."
Hansraj is surely enjoying his career graph. "I may only have seven scenes and a song in Anthony Kaun Hai, but it's been shot very well and I'm quite kicked about it. As for Bhram I will start shooting some time around August, and will be working on my look."
However, producer Hira refused to divulge any details. He says, "It's a bit premature to say anything. Everything has not been finalised as yet."
